Principal Responsibilities
- Maintains the overall health and appearance of the customers' lawn & landscape by applying treatments at the proper time and proper rates to deliver the best results.
- Provides professional, prompt, and courteous customer service
- Applies fertilizers and pesticides to lawns according to schedule, safety procedures, and label instructions
- Performs seasonal aeration & overseeding using designated equipment
- Keeps up to date on the company's product and service offerings
- Drives a company vehicle safely to customer's homes and businesses
- Maintains vehicle and equipment through cleanliness, safety, and general maintenance
- Performs daily DOT truck inspections
- Completes required paperwork along with proper communication
- Maintains company phone and any equipment associated with it
- Assists in maintaining cleanliness of facility
- Represents Killingsworth with honesty and integrity
- Maintains a professional appearance
- Demonstrates the ability to work independently and as part of a team
- Performs other related duties as required
Required Skills/Abilities:
- Good oral and written communication skills
- Able and willing to work in various weather conditions
- Ability to operate lawn application equipment safely & effectively
- Technical proficiency with computers, smartphones, etc.
- You must hold and maintain a valid driver's license with an acceptable driving record.
- Valid driver's license
Education and Experience:
- High school diploma or GED required
- Requires 1 -3 years of experience in the lawn/landscape industry
- SC Ground Pesticide Applicator License is a plus but not required
